Hannah Sim

Mermaid Chronicles Part 1: She Creature
5.8

Mermaid Chronicles Part 1: She Creature

Two carnies (Sewell and Gugino) abduct a mermaid in Ireland, circa 1900, and decide to transport her to America. As their ship loses its way and ...